FROZEN S'MORE POPS



Frozen S'More Pops image

Turn chocolate pudding into a sweet frozen s'more treat with marshmallow crème and Golden Grahams cereal. This is one s'more you'll want to keep away from the campfire!

Provided by By Jessica Walker

Categories     Dessert

Time 5h15m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 box (4-serving size) chocolate instant pudding and pie filling mix
2 cups milk
1 cup marshmallow creme
1/4 cup crushed Golden Grahams™ cereal
10 small paper drinking cups
10 craft sticks (flat wooden sticks with round ends)

Steps:

  • Make pudding mix as directed on box using milk. In small bowl, mix marshmallow creme and crushed cereal.
  • Into each paper cup, layer 2 tablespoons pudding, 1 tablespoon marshmallow-cereal mixture and 1 more tablespoon pudding.
  • Place small piece of foil over top of each cup. Make small slit in center of each piece of foil; insert stick. Place cups on tray. Freeze at least 5 hours.
  • Tear off paper cups and serve.

FROZEN S'MORES POPS



Frozen S'Mores Pops image

Bypass the frozen treat aisle and try out these scrumptious Frozen S'Mores Pops. Our frozen s'mores recipe beats the store-bought stuff hands down!

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Home

Time 4h20m

Yield 18 servings

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 pkg. (4 oz.) BAKER'S Semi-Sweet Chocolate, melted
2/3 cup canned sweetened condensed milk
1 pkg. (8 oz.) PHILADELPHIA Cream Cheese, softened
1-1/4 cups cold 2% milk
1 pkg. (3.9 oz.) JELL-O Chocolate Flavor Instant Pudding
1-1/2 cups thawed COOL WHIP Whipped Topping
1 cup JET-PUFFED Miniature Marshmallows
9 graham crackers, broken in half (18 squares)

Steps:

  • Mix melted chocolate and condensed milk; set aside. Beat cream cheese in large bowl with mixer until creamy. Gradually beat in 2% milk. Add dry pudding mix; beat 2 min. Stir in COOL WHIP and marshmallows.
  • Spread bottoms of graham squares with chocolate mixture. Place 9 squares, chocolate-sides up, in 9-inch square pan. Cover with pudding mixture and remaining graham squares, chocolate-sides down. Freeze 4 hours.
  • Remove dessert from freezer 5 min. before serving. Let stand at room temperature to soften slightly. Use serrated knife to cut dessert into 18 bars, following lines in top crackers. Insert wooden pop stick into end of each frozen bar just before serving.

FROZEN ORANGE POPS



Frozen Orange Pops image

These easy-to-make pops are packed with vitamin C. Kids will love them, and they'll remind grownups of a favorite childhood frozen treat-but wholesome and healthy, without the long list of added ingredients.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     dessert

Time 5h

Yield 6 pops

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 cups orange juice, pulp free and not from concentrate
1/4 cup honey* (See Cook's Note)
1 cup 0-percent Greek yogurt
2 teaspoons orange zest (from about 1 large orange)
1 1/2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ract
Kosher salt

Steps:

  • Bring the orange juice and honey to a simmer in a wide saucepan, whisking occasionally, over medium-high heat. Cook until reduced to 2 cups, about 25 minutes. Let cool completely.
  • Add the orange-honey mixture, yogurt, orange zest, vanilla and a pinch of salt to a blender and puree until smooth. Pour into the pop molds. Freeze until set, at least 4 hours or overnight.
  • To serve, take a pop from the freezer, run it under warm water and unmold.

FROZEN S'MORES



Frozen S'mores image

We made these up for our ice cream parlor, based very loosely on a recipe I saw in a magazine. If you love regular s'mores, you'll probably love these, too. Recipe is for one...make as many as you like. These are even more delicious and decadent dipped into melted chocolate.

Provided by Karen..

Categories     Frozen Desserts

Time 5m

Yield 1 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 whole graham cracker
1 -2 teaspoon marshmallow cream (or liquid marshmallow ice cream topping)
1 -2 teaspoon miniature chocolate chip
1/4-1/3 cup vanilla ice cream
wooden pop stick (optional)

Steps:

  • Break graham cracker in half.
  • Spread one half with marshmallow cream and sprinkle with chocolate chips.
  • Top with ice cream and remaining graham cracker half.
  • Push a popsicle stick into ice cream, if desired.
  • Freeze until set up before eating, or it will be messy.
  • Sometimes we dip halfway into melted chocolate and then refreeze.
